DS Techeetah unveiled its all-new FIA Formula E Championship car for the 2018/19 season on Monday in its new facility in France.

The new partnership between DS Performance and Techeetah will kick-start officially from pre-season testing later this month with the first Formula E race for the 2018/19 season set for December 15 in Saudi Arabia.

The brand new DS E-TENSE FE 19 Gen2 Formula E car was revealed in its new premises in Versailles in France with regular drivers, reigning champion Jean-Eric Vergne and Andre Lotterer present for the launch event.

Aside the regular drivers who stay on for their second all-electric season in a row with the outfit, the Chinese team will continue on with James Rossiter and Guanyu Zhou as well as their development drivers.

“It is with great pleasure that we have now officially begun our partnership with DS and embarked on our first year as DS Techeetah. We’re also delighted to announce that Jean-Eric Vergne and his outstanding team-mate from season four, Andre Lotterer will both continue with the team this season.

“With Jean-Eric and Andre as our drivers and James Rossiter and Zhou Guanyu as our development drivers this year, we believe that we have an incredibly strong driver line-up and we are incredibly excited to go racing,” said team principal Mark Preston.

DS Performance Director, Xavier Mestelan Pinon, added: “We’ve been busy behind the scenes developing the DS E-TENSE FE19 and it’s great to have the full force of Techeetah on board so that we can continue to optimise our package for the 2018/2019 season and beyond.

“In addition to a strong driver line-up, we’ve also got an incredibly talented engineering and technical pool at hand – a combination of the best of both sides to create a fantastic DS Techeetah technical team.”

The drivers were equally thrilled to continue on especially Vergne who will be defending his Formula E crown. The Frenchman was linked to Formula 1 drives but has chosen to stay on with Techeetah in the all-electric series.

“I’m incredibly happy to continue another year with the team,” said Vergne. After winning the 2017/2018 drivers’ title and now with the addition of DS this season, we are even stronger, and it should be a great year.

“It is a very exciting time for the championship with the Gen2 car entering the all-electric street racing championship and we can expect is a new level of competition and excitement.”

Lotterer added: “The DS E-TENSE FE19 doesn’t just look fantastic, it’s also brilliant to drive. I got the taste for success in Formula E last season and I’m keen for more this year. We have a really strong team and I feel we can achieve great things together.

“With my previous experience I know how important it is to have everyone under the same roof when you work towards the same goal, so it’s a great asset for us coming into the season ahead.”

Formula E 2018/19 line-up till now:

Venturi: Felipe Massa & Edoardo Mortara

Jaguar Racing: Nelson Piquet Jr & Mitch Evans

Audi: Lucas di Grassi & Daniel Abt

BMW Andretti: Antonio Felix da Costa & Alexander Sims

Nissan: Sebastien Buemi & Alexander Albon

DS Techeetah: Jean-Eric Vergne & Andre Lotterer
